Is she breastfed? There’s very little waste from breastfeeding compared to formula, and it’s perfectly normal for a baby not to poo for a day or so.

CherryMaple · 02/02/2022 05:35

The frequency that breastfed babies poo really varies - with a wide range being normal. Wet nappies are the main thing. Next time you see your midwife or health visitor they’ll be able to reassure you.
